    Corsearch provides leading brands and law firms with data, analytics, and services to support them in establishing and protecting their intellectual property (IP) rights. From trademark clearance to brand and content protection, Corsearch partners with customers through technology-driven solutions that enable businesses to fully realize their brand value. Behind the world’s best-known brands, there’s Corsearch. Corsearch has over 1,500 employees with offices in the Americas, EMEA, and APAC. www.corsearch.com.

    Cision is a leading global provider of software and services to public relations, marketing communications, and social media management professionals. The company has over 4,500 employees with offices in 24 countries throughout the Americas, EMEA, and APAC. www.cision.com
